The Rubaiyat of Omar Khayyam: In English Verse is a book that was first published in 1888. It is a collection of poems written by the Persian mathematician, astronomer, and poet Omar Khayyam. The poems, or rubaiyat, are written in quatrains and cover a range of themes, including love, friendship, mortality, and the meaning of life. The translations in this book were done by Edward FitzGerald, an English poet and writer who popularized Khayyam's work in the Western world. FitzGerald's translations are celebrated for their beautiful language and their ability to capture the essence of Khayyam's original Persian poetry.
